Friday, February 22, 2008

Decided to give a Hostel a go. Did book a private room though ( there are kimits to economising !! ) Was pleasantly surprised. They were very ckean, although basic, but friendly with good facilities, kitchen, laundry internet etc. Prices very reasonable too.
The first night I stayed in one in Fort Mason, which is Fishermans Whary, down on the waterfront. Was fairly quiet there, as the weather has been so bad most people seemed to have moved into town, as more to do when the weather is so bad. So had a nice pizza, and a few beers, and the next day got a cable car into Union Square ( downtown ) and moved to the Hostel there.
The location is great. Maceys round the corner, the store is massive, but dont know what I was expecting, just another big Dept. store. Not much fun shopping anyway, when you are limited to what you can buy, as it has to be carried !!!  And have bought a few bits already.
Friday I had a walk round chinatown, which I would imagine is what it is like to be in some on these asian countries, Apart from the street signs, it was hard to know you are in the USA.
Got friendly with a nice couple called James and Catherine, from Watford. They are comeing to the end of their round the world trip, USA is their last stop. So they have recommended accommodation in Auckland, which I have now booked and also told me lots of good stuff about Oz !!!  Was able to trade that by showing them my photos of Vegas, and give them a few hints and tips, as they are off there next !!!
Had a great Chinese Meal just off Union Square for $8, amazing !!!  Then ended up in an Irish Bar ( of all places ) called Johnny Foleys which is just round the corner from the hostel.

Now off to get a Greyhound coach to San Diego, it is over 500 miles south along the californian coast, so hopefully the weather should be a bit better there ( near mexican border ) Am travelling over night, and am booked into a hotel for 2 nights.
